Reporting to Coating and Insulation Manager / Site Manager
Duties & Responsibilities
Perform Inspection activities in accordance with requirement of the relevant Inspection & Test Plan
Monitoring the work and co-ordinate all the inspection activities with Client Inspector & ITP
Maintain the Quality of Blasting & Painting of Steel Structure, Pipe Spools, E&I Items
Inspection of all materials using for Blasting, Painting and related works as per Inspection check list and also reviewing the Manufacturer's Technical & Safety Data Sheets (Verification of materials documentation & visual receiving inspection).
Inspection of all Coating works as per Project Standards / Specification with Client Representatives.
Conducting Qualification test for Abrasive Blasters, Paint applicators and also for Crew Supervisors.
Coordinate with client and carry out the joined site inspection.
Checking and Monitoring Relative Humidity, Dew Point, Air temperature and Steel temperature (Ambient Conditions), WFT and DFT.
Attend project progress review meetings and contribute towards QA/QC & painting/coating related problem solving and dealing with queries.
Conducting Adhesion test, Curing test, Contamination test, Holiday tests in hull, Tanks and also critical areas with Client Representatives.
Reviewing all repair procedures and make sure that factors promoting corrosion under insulation are being eliminated.
Evaluation of Daily Coating Reports and maintaining all quality records for future reference.
Final Inspection and Documentation.
Minimum Qualification:
Education: Engineering bachelor's degree or diploma
Can communicate well in English
Relevant Technical experience
Min 5 years' experience as a QC Inspector - Painting
Certification: NACE level 2 or equivalent
Must have a minimum 2 years in FBE field joint coating inspection
